About this Mod
Compressed Fuel: An ideal fuel solution
This mod aims to provide a balanced fuel solution for minecraft.
Currently, in vanilla, the 2 best fuels are coal blocks, and lava buckets. However, they both have issues:
- Coal blocks are stackable to 64, with each having a lot of fuel ticks, but are hard to farm, since coal is only renewable from wither skeletons.
- Lava buckets have the most fuel ticks, are easily farmable but are not stackable, and leave behind empty buckets.
This is the solution: Compressed Fuel.
It is made from 1 lava bucket, and 8 coal blocks. It is stackable to 64, which eliminates the stackability issue, has more fuel ticks than its components combined and does not leave anything behind. However, you might be asking "but the renewability issue still persists! It needs coal blocks!". I added a solution for that too, coal blocks can now be made from charcoal as well as normal coal! Charcoal isn't easily farmable, but burning wood is much easier and faster than mining for coal.
When is such a solution needed?
This is useful in vanilla, for auto smelters, but it really shines in modpacks. Especially when mods that use a lot of fuel, like immersive aircraft, are present, this mod provides a really handy fuel solution.
